More about the book

Set against the backdrop of the Irish famine, the narrative follows a noblewoman who makes a profound sacrifice, selling her soul to save her tenants from starvation and damnation. The Countess Cathleen grapples with themes of altruism and redemption, ultimately finding salvation in Heaven due to her noble intentions. This play, written by a prominent 20th-century poet and dramatist, sparked significant controversy for its provocative themes and blasphemous undertones, showcasing the author's ability to bridge romanticism and modernism in literature.
